Interplay between lead carboxylate and Ti or Zr isopropoxides in solution routes to perovskites:synthesis,molecular structures and reactivity of single source non-oxo Pb-Zr and Pb-Ti carboxylatoalkoxides supported by 2-ethylhexanoate ligands

摘要

The reactions between Ti(O'Pr)_4 and Zr_2(O~iPr)_8(HO~iPr)_2,respectively,and lead 2-ethylhexanoate Pb(O_2CC_7H_(15))_2 have been investigated at rt and by heating.The initial mixed-metal species,characterized by single-crystal X-Ray diffraction,were adducts namely Pb_4Zr_4(mu-O_2CR')_8(mu-OR)_6(mu_3-OR)_2(OR)_8(OHR)_2 1 and Pb_2Ti_4(mu-O_2CR')_4(mu-OR)_6(mu_3-OR)_2(OR)_8 2(R' = CHCH(Et)C_2H_4Me,R = ~iPr)independently of the stoichiometry used.They are the first Pb-Ti and Pb-Zr non-oxo carboxylatoalkoxides reported.1 is also the first Pb-Zr species based on an alkoxide-carboxylate ligand set matching the PbZrO_3 stoichiometry.Both structures are centrosymmetric with six-coordinate transition metals,as required for the perovskite,and are based on triangular M_2Pb cores(M = Zr,Ti).The lead centers display quite high coordination numbers,six and seven.The thermal and hydrolytic condensation reactions of 1 and 2 were investigated.Heat treatment of 2 and elimination of the volatiles under vacuum afforded Pb_2Ti_3(mu_4-O)(mu_3-O)(mu-O_2CC_7H_(15))_2(mu-O~iPr)_6(O~iPr)_4 3 resulting from extrusion of Ti(O~iPr)_4 and scrambling of carboxylate ligands.Characterization of the various compounds was achieved by elemental analysis,FT-IR,~1H and ~(207)Pb NMR.
